#include <gcs_xcom_statistics_manager.h>
◆ Gcs_xcom_statistics_manager_interface_impl()
Gcs_xcom_statistics_manager_interface_impl::Gcs_xcom_statistics_manager_interface_impl |
( |
| ) |
|
|
inline |
◆ ~Gcs_xcom_statistics_manager_interface_impl()
virtual Gcs_xcom_statistics_manager_interface_impl::~Gcs_xcom_statistics_manager_interface_impl |
( |
| ) |
|
|
overridevirtualdefault |
◆ add_suspicious_for_a_node()
void Gcs_xcom_statistics_manager_interface_impl::add_suspicious_for_a_node |
( |
std::string |
node_id | ) |
|
|
overridevirtual |
◆ get_all_suspicious()
std::vector< Gcs_node_suspicious > Gcs_xcom_statistics_manager_interface_impl::get_all_suspicious |
( |
| ) |
const |
|
overridevirtual |
◆ get_count_var_value()
◆ get_sum_var_value()
◆ get_timestamp_var_value()
unsigned long long Gcs_xcom_statistics_manager_interface_impl::get_timestamp_var_value |
( |
Gcs_time_statistics_enum |
to_get | ) |
const |
|
overridevirtual |
◆ set_count_var_value()
◆ set_sum_timestamp_var_value()
void Gcs_xcom_statistics_manager_interface_impl::set_sum_timestamp_var_value |
( |
Gcs_time_statistics_enum |
to_set, |
|
|
unsigned long long |
to_add |
|
) |
| |
|
overridevirtual |
◆ set_sum_var_value()
◆ set_timestamp_var_value()
void Gcs_xcom_statistics_manager_interface_impl::set_timestamp_var_value |
( |
Gcs_time_statistics_enum |
to_set, |
|
|
unsigned long long |
new_value |
|
) |
| |
|
overridevirtual |
◆ m_count_statistics
std::vector<uint64_t> Gcs_xcom_statistics_manager_interface_impl::m_count_statistics |
|
private |
◆ m_sum_statistics
std::vector<uint64_t> Gcs_xcom_statistics_manager_interface_impl::m_sum_statistics |
|
private |
◆ m_suspicious_statistics
std::map<std::string, uint64_t> Gcs_xcom_statistics_manager_interface_impl::m_suspicious_statistics |
|
private |
◆ m_time_statistics
std::vector<unsigned long long> Gcs_xcom_statistics_manager_interface_impl::m_time_statistics |
|
private |
The documentation for this class was generated from the following files: